Innovative Method of Secure Communication

Author: Salome Shekiladze
Co-authors: Gigia Aptsiauri, Davit Khanjaladze
Keywords: Artificial Neural Network, Machine Learning, Secure Communication, Messaging Software Application, Cryptography
Annotation:

Today, when social networks and virtual messaging occupy most of our life, the most important thing is the privacy of our private messages, photos or important documents, which we send it to each other. Consequently, the method of secure communication that cryptography offers is important. With using of special algorithms, encrypted information is transmitted in to the network, that can only be read by the receiver. Such methods can protect information from third parties. Despite many ways of protecting the information, many messaging applications do not use end-to-end encryption, So there is a requirement for applications where the conversation is completely secure. Our goal is to create secure messaging app. Well-known cryptography algorithms can be used to transfer information securely, But we will use one of the types of neural networks Generative Adversarial Networks (GAN), that are capable of detecting encryption and decryption methods without learning special algorithms. Accordingly, the transmitted information will be protected and practically impossible to use it it is captured.
